Powering Down

Caution
The hardware will not support powering down the chassis before the host
computer. If you do so, the machine may hang, blue screen, or it may even appear to be
working. The condition of the system will be very unstable. If you must power down the
PXI chassis without shutting down the host computer, stop the NI CardBus-8310 device
first by using the undock manager in the system tray and requesting removal first.

It is recommended that you first shut down the host computer correctly, and
then power down the PXI chassis to avoid a computer lock-up.
